Nathanael definition

Na·thana·el (nə t̸hanyəl, -ē əl)

noun

  1. a masculine name: dim. Nat
    also sp. Nathaniel
  2. Bible one of the disciples of Jesus: John 1:45

Etymology: LL(Ec) < Gr(Ec) Nathanaēl < Heb nĕthan'ēl, lit., God has given
